Chapter INTRODUCTION
RS-232 Four Port Smart Switch/Port Combiner, Model 232SS2, allows RS-232 host device connect many four RS-232 devices. switch controlled different ways. first referred smart switch mode. this mode, switch controlled sending programmable preamble code "Master" port 232SS2. other switch controlled referred port combiner mode. port combiner mode, slave port gain access master port asserting handshake line. none slave ports have their handshake line asserted, switch controlled using preamble code. master port configured port internal switch setting. master port configured port, four slave ports will become ports. 232SS2 supports following signals: RTS, CTS, DSR, DCD, DTR. 232SS2 enhanced mode which offers special timer features. timer features used prevent slave devices from receiving preamble commands, inadvertently switching from binary/graphic file transfers, inactive slave devices from holding control master port. 232SS2 will work with baud rates from 1200 115,200 bps; data bits; even, parity; stop bits (7,N,1 allowed). NOTE: data format rates mentioned used switch 232SS2. communication between devices format data rate. There four LED's 232SS2 indicate which port connected master port. master port DB-25S female connector slave ports have DB-25S female connectors. 232SS2 requires 12Vdc 100ma. which provided through 2.5mm power jack.

Smart Switch Operation
Smart Switch mode selected when dipswitch "SW1" position "Off." Smart Switch mode, 232SS2 constantly looking three character preamble code monitoring data that being received master port from host device. 232SS2 requires three character preamble code turn port. first character must ASCII escape character (decimal 27). second character user programmable setting dipswitch "SW2". "SW2" comes from factory programmed ASCII character (decimal third character should ASCII upper case letters "A", "B", (decimal respectively) select those ports. turn selected port third character should ASCII character (decimal instance, turn port would send: were writing program BASIC control Smart Switch would form string like this: SWB$ CHR$(27) CHR$(2) could then send SWB$ select port Similar strings could used turning other ports. turn ports string might look like this: TOFF$ CHR$(27) CHR$(2) CHR$(4) When done with port either select directly turn selected port then turn next one. recommend that turn selected port before selecting next one. turn command consists three characters that non-printing (ESC EOT). port selected send command select port three characters (ESC will pass through port since still selected letter will show your port device. information preventing command codes from being received slave devices, refer Enhance Mode section. NOTE: There delay through Smart Switch data buffered.

Smart Switch/Port Combiner Mode
This mode allow Ports select master port using handshake line. also allows selection from master port preamble code described Smart Switch Only Mode section. Position "SW1" must port combiner mode. When handshake line goes high four ports, will establish connection from that port master port. This works firstcome-first-serve basis. multiple ports have their handshake lines high, port that been waiting longest will next connected master port. example, (Initial conditions slave ports with handshake lines asserted.) chronological order, Port asserts handshake line, Port asserts handshake line, Port asserts handshake line then Port disasserts handshake line. When Port asserts handshake line, connection will made between master port Port When Port disasserts handshake line, Port will disconnected Port will connected master port. When Port disasserts handshake, Port will disconnected Port will connected master port. handshake line that used connect master port depends configuration master port (which turn determines configuration slave ports). master port configured port, then slave ports configured DCE, must raised device (which DTE) connect master port. master port configured port, then slave ports configured must raised device (which DCE) connect master port. example, port configured port (slave device DTE), order establish connection master port, device must high (assert). 232SS2 would recognize this prompt connection master port. connection would dropped soon from device lowered. devices ports raise time request connection. However, port connected master port, data sent from devices ports 232SS2 will lost. 232SS2 does have buffering. NOTE: When port selected Master Port, handshake lines will ignored until Master Port sends turn code. When Master Port selected handshake line, preamble codes will ignored.

Enhanced Mode Timer Features 232SS2 enhanced mode, which offers special timer features. timer features used prevent slave devices from receiving preamble commands, inadvertent switching from binary/graphic file transfers, inactive slave devices from holding control master port. timer different modes: inactivity mode inadvertent switch mode. When inactivity mode, 232SS2 will monitor data lines. there activity specified time, selected slave port will disconnected from master port. When inadvertent switch mode, 232SS2 will ignore switching commands specified period time. After this time expired, selected slave port will disconnected from master port. timer functions enabled dipswitch setting through software commands. Dipswitch position must 232SS2 enhanced mode. software commands follow same format preamble codes used switching. There commands used timer functions: Timer Mode Timer Value. These commands require additional byte data. Timer Value command requires third byte ASCII character. data byte (fourth byte) must value between ASCII ASCII "9". value used disable timer. Refer Table timer values. example, sending following string 232SS2 will timer value seconds (assuming programmable character factory default SetTV$ CHR$(27) CHR$(2) +"T" tells 232SS2 timer value command indicates which timer value use.
